Indonesia Wins the IESF National Federation of the Year Award

Indonesia has been named the winner of the National Federation of the Year Award – the most prestigious accolade presented annually by the International Esports Federation (IESF). The announcement and award ceremony took place during the IESF World Esports Summit in Busan, South Korea.
This award recognises the National Federation that demonstrates Esports excellence across all areas, including operational professionalism, success in competitions, marketing initiatives and efforts to grow the Esports ecosystem both nationally and globally.
What a year for Indonesia! While they earned the Overall Champion Award at the 16th World Esports Championship (WEC24), it was their commitment to promoting esports, supporting their national teams and demonstrating professionalism throughout the year that secured this honour. They have set an example of what it takes to build an Esports ecosystem that inspires athletes, fans and communities alike.
